The Importance of Cow Number Tags
Before we discuss barcodes on Cow Number Tags, it's essential to understand why these tags are so important. Cow Number Tags serve as a unique identifier for each cow. They help farmers keep accurate records of a cow's age, health history, breeding information, and milk production. This data is invaluable for making informed decisions regarding the herd's management, such as which cows to breed, when to administer vaccinations, and which cows may need special attention.
For instance, if a cow has a history of a particular disease, the farmer can quickly access this information through the tag number and take appropriate preventive measures. In addition, in the event of a disease outbreak, these tags can assist in tracing the movement of infected animals, which is crucial for containing the spread of the disease.
The Advantages of Barcodes on Cow Number Tags
Barcodes bring a new level of efficiency to the use of Cow Number Tags. A barcode is a machine - readable representation of data. When applied to Cow Number Tags, barcodes can store a vast amount of information about the cow.
One of the main advantages of barcodes is the speed of data entry. Instead of manually typing in the tag number every time a farmer needs to access a cow's information, a barcode scanner can quickly read the barcode and retrieve the relevant data from a database. This not only saves time but also reduces the risk of human error in data entry.


Barcodes also allow for more detailed and comprehensive data storage. While a traditional Cow Number Tag may only have a simple numerical identifier, a barcode can store additional information such as the cow's genetic profile, vaccination history, and even its daily milk production records. This wealth of information can be easily accessed and analyzed, enabling farmers to make more precise management decisions.
Moreover, barcodes are highly durable. They can be printed on tags made of high - quality materials, and with proper protection, they can withstand the harsh conditions of a farm environment, including exposure to dirt, moisture, and sunlight.

Compatibility with Management Systems
Cow Number Tags with barcodes are designed to be compatible with a wide range of livestock management systems. These systems can be software - based, running on a computer or a mobile device, or they can be cloud - based, allowing for easy access to data from anywhere with an internet connection.
When a barcode on a Cow Number Tag is scanned, the data is transmitted to the management system, where it is stored and can be analyzed. The management system can generate reports, track trends, and provide alerts based on the data. For example, if a cow's milk production drops below a certain threshold, the system can send an alert to the farmer, indicating that the cow may be experiencing health issues.
